Automatic Exchange of Information (AEOI)
As part of Swiss law on the Automatic Exchange of Information (LEAR, Article 14), our Bank, as a Swiss financial institution, is required to make accessible on its website the list of countries with which agreements for the exchange of information have been established.
This obligation aims to ensure greater transparency in the context of international fiscal information exchanges. The list of relevant countries is updated annually on January 1st and must be accessible to all.
To provide accurate and up-to-date information at all times, we have opted for a simplified and reliable solution: instead of directly publishing this list on our website, we provide a link directing you to the official Swiss Confederation page dedicated to the AEOI. There, you will find all necessary information, regularly updated by the competent authorities.
